Seniors can travel for free on trains and selected bus and ferry services in Auckland, after 9am on weekdays, and all-day weekends and public holidays with a gold AT HOP card loaded with a SuperGold concession.
On Friday 25 October, Auckland Transport (AT) will show seniors how to take the bus from Ōrewa to Hibiscus Coast Station, and then change buses to get to Constellation Station. At Constellation Station they can purchase a gold AT HOP card and get it loaded with SuperGold concessions.
What to bring: Blue AT HOP card if you have one. • SuperGold card. • Debit/EFTPOS/credit card, or cash – the gold AT HOP card costs $5 and must be loaded with at least $1 at the time of purchase. • Proof of ID – One of the following: current Passport; current Driver Licence; Card Evidence of Age Document; AT Senior Citizen ID card; AT Total Mobility ID card; Fullers Ferry monthly pass ID card with photo. If you do not have photo ID, you can use any two of the following original documents: Birth Certificate; Marriage Certificate; Deed Poll Certificate. If you want to use one or two of the following other ID documents, these will only be accepted if on the relevant organisation’s letterhead and includes your name and address: WINZ document; IRD document; Court-issued document; Council rates bill; Water rates bill; Bank statement; Insurance company letter; Power company bill; Telephone company bill.
